Transaction f0993eea9e02f1031167924d68e213dfa1fa5632ff868fd66da189edfc776e4e

30 Input
2 Outputs
  • f0993eea9e02f1031167924d68e213dfa1fa5632ff868fd66da189edfc776e4e:0
  • value  917557
    address  37sj1WNA7bc85C7615fFR8K1fttDfnvJ6z
  • f0993eea9e02f1031167924d68e213dfa1fa5632ff868fd66da189edfc776e4e:1
  • value  476656902
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s